REV Ocean is a large research expedition vessel and expedition yacht project built by VARD. The vessel is intended to support ocean science, environmental research and mission work, while also including superyacht-level guest accommodation. Public source data records the vessel at approximately 194.9 metres in length, with accommodation for scientists, guests and crew, laboratory and mission spaces, long-range capability and final outfitting scheduled before operational readiness. The yacht should be treated as under final outfitting rather than as a fully delivered private yacht.
